Ornézan (French pronunciation: [ɔʁnezɑ̃]; Occitan: Ornesan) is a commune in the Gers department in southwestern France.

Geography

Localisation

Ornézan is located 16 km south of Auch and 2 km north of Seissan, along the Gers river.

Toponymy

Ornézan finds its origin in the Latin patronymic name Ornatius, followed by the suffix -anum, designing a property of which a man named Ornatius must have been the owner in the times of Roman Gaul.[3] The village is later known in Latin as Ornezanus and Ornesan in Gascon, before becoming Ornézan in French.
